Yesterday’s pair of geese have been joined by two pairs of mallards, all happily paddling up and down the creek. There’s a pair of mourning doves keeping company on the deck, and two male finches fighting over a single female. Despite any evidence to the contrary, the critters have made a seasonal declaration.
